Frequently asked

How long is Smith Creek Trail?

Smith Creek Trail is 2.4 km (1.5 miles) as a route. Allow roughly 35m at a steady walking pace, not counting stops.

How hard is Smith Creek Trail?

OpenTrail rates it easy. It climbs about 10 m overall, and its steepest sustained stretches run around 15%.

Where is Smith Creek Trail?

Smith Creek Trail is in Silver Falls State Park, Oregon. The map on this page shows the full route, where it starts, and any mapped parking nearby.

Is there parking at Smith Creek Trail?

No parking area is mapped within 1.5 km of this route in OpenStreetMap. That is not the same as there being none — check local access rules before you go.

Can you bike Smith Creek Trail?

Bicycles are permitted, according to OpenStreetMap contributors. Legal access and how rideable the surface actually is are tracked separately on this page.
